Hospital security renovation attaches great importance to dispute evidence collection, audio and video synchronization and rapid retrieval are urgent needs
Medical institutions’ needs for monitoring extend from safety precautions to dispute evidence. Audio and video synchronization, unified timekeeping, and second-level retrieval have become key indicators for system construction.
Three special requirements for hospital scenes
- Backlight imaging: The glass curtain wall of the outpatient hall causes strong backlight, which requires a wide dynamic range of more than 120dB.
- Audio and video synchronization: The infusion room and nurse station need to record voices simultaneously to facilitate the restoration of the communication process.
- Quick search: When a dispute occurs, it is necessary to locate the corresponding time period within minutes.
Design points
- The entire system has a unified timetable that is consistent with the hospital information system time to avoid timeline misalignment;
- Independent storage channels for key parts such as pharmacies and finances extend the shelf life;
- No cameras are installed inside the clinic or examination room, and sensitive areas are partially blocked;
- Reviews require approval and a log is kept to facilitate auditing.
Construction arrangements
The hospital operates 24 hours a day, and renovations are usually scheduled at night and on weekends, Process in batches by floor and resume on-site during the day to avoid affecting diagnosis and treatment.
